Oscar Alejandro at Collins

Let the sultry tunes and smooth sounds of Oscar Alejandro accompany a refreshing cocktail at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024. Oscar Alejandro, a distinguished Colombian pianist, is a prominent figure in the Las Vegas music scene. Renowned for his versatility and exceptional talent, he plays for local artist Franky Perez and serves as one of the musical directors at Delilah Las Vegas. Additionally, Oscar is the musical director for Glitz the Show. His performances light up some of the finest live music venues in Vegas, including Rouge Room, Rocks Lounge, Delilah, Fontainebleau at Collins, and Nowhere Lounge. He also owns Cats in the Attic, further showcasing his entrepreneurial spirit in the music industry. Oscar's career includes conducting and performing in the Rat Pack Show at the Tuscany Resort and Casino, solidifying his reputation as a dynamic and influential artist in the vibrant Las Vegas music community. Todd Simon at Collins

Catch a special musical performance from Todd Simon to accompany a refreshing cocktail at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  Dover, Delaware native and Peabody Conservatory graduate Todd Simon thrived in the Baltimore/D.C. jazz scene as a keyboardist & saxophonist. After serving in the U.S. Naval Academy Band, he moved to NYC and Las Vegas, performing often in both cities. Todd’s career has led to opportunities to perform with Chris Potter, Casey Abrams, Nicholas Payton, Delfeayo Marsalis, & many other world-class musicians at notable venues like the International Trombone Festival, Blues Alley, & the Kennedy Center. He’s also appeared with countless ensembles including The Fabulous Hubcaps. Todd is featured on several studio recordings, and his own award-winning album Simon Says. He remains an active multi-instrumentalist, vocalist, composer, & arranger covering many genres. Live music lineup and start time subject to change.

Blaine at Collins

Sip a classic cocktail and let the music and rhythm of Blaine's piano playing take you away at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  Blaine grew up in California, starting piano at a young age. While getting a degree in Jazz Studies at Cal State Northridge, he cut his teeth playing with many incredible artists and groups, as well as teaching at The Musician’s Institute in Hollywood. Since moving to Las Vegas, he’s been a staple in the music scene, continuing to play all different styles and for various shows, such as the very popular Rose. Rabbit. Lie., and the Mayfair Supper Club. You can find him regularly around Fontainebleau at Collins Bar, Nowhere Lounge, and the Poodle Room. Live music lineup and start time subject to change.

Ric’Key Pageot at Collins

Catch the smooth sounds of pianist Ric'Key Pageot, to accompany a refreshing cocktail at Collins rec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  Ric’key is an internationally renowned award-winning musician, producer, arranger, musical director, composer, actor, and Steinway Artist. He has performed piano and accordion with Madonna on four world tours since 2008. Ric’key has also toured with Cher, Cirque Du Soleil and is currently touring with Christina Aguilera. One of his most profound performances was with The Re-Collective orchestra live on CNN for the 2022 Juneteenth Celebration with the first all-black symphony orchestra to perform at the Hollywood Bowl. Ric’key has also written and recorded with Earth Wind and Fire and others. His speakeasy-soul band Parlor Social has appeared on Netflix’s Selling Sunset and ESPN’s Women’s NCAA Final Four broadcast. As if that wasn’t enough, he still finds time to record and perform classical music written by historically alienated composers of African descent. Ken Tolbert at Collins

Sip a classic cocktail and let the piano playing and rhythm of Ken Tolbert take you away at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  Born and raised in Northeastern Indiana, Ken began his musical journey in local churches at an early age. He has played for or opened for numerous artists coming through the Midwest area including: The Clark Sisters, The Williams Brothers, George Clinton, LL Cool J, Bobby V, Al Sharpton, and more. He later started his own band “Last Call” playing many events including the Indiana Governor’s Convention for Mike Pence, the Governor of Indiana at the time. In 2018, Ken relocated to LA to further his music career. Ken is looking to keep making the world a better place one song at a time. Live music lineup and start time subject to change.

Vegas Golden Knights Watch Party

The Vegas Golden Knights’ official watch party for Game 3 against the Edmonton Oilers on Saturday, May 10, will be held at the Oasis Pool. The event is free and open to all ages and fans are encouraged to wear VGK gear. The watch party will feature a DJ, visits from the VGK Cast, and raffle prizes including autographed items and tickets to future Golden Knights games. Giveaways for all fans include VGK sunglasses, rally towels and more. Team partners Código 1530 Tequila and Anheuser-Busch will also feature activations at the event. After the game, fans 21-and-older in VGK gear will receive free admission to LIV.  

Fans attending the watch party will receive complimentary self-parking validation at the host stand. Fans in attendance can also enjoy Fontainebleau Las Vegas’ valet validation program – allowing visitors dining at the resort’s world-class restaurant and bar collection, spending within retail spaces, or enjoying a treatment at Lapis Spa & Wellness and IGK Salon to validate their valet.

Dave Siegel at Collins

Sip a classic cocktail and let the sultry tunes and smooth sounds of David Siegel take you away at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  David Siegel's credits include artists ranging from Celine Dion, Beyonce, FloRida, Ricky Martin, Marc Anthony, and many more with over 40 million records sold. He also has two number one Billboard Pop records: "Whatever You Like" by T.I., and "Kiss Me Thru the Phone" by Soulja Boy. He also has a Top 10 Billboard Pop record with "Escape" by Enrique Iglesias and a top 20 Pop record with "A Little Bit" by Jessica Simpson. His performing and touring credits include Post Malone, Bad Bunny, Machine Gun Kelly, Pitbull, Lil’ Jon, Trick Daddy, N’SYNC, Kat Dahlia, and more. Other performing credits include jazz greats like Luis Enrique, Freddie Hubbard, Maynard Ferguson, Arturo Sandoval, and Ignacio Berroa. Live music lineup and start time subject to change.

American Music Awards

The 2025 American Music Awards (AMAs) will kick off summer and broadcast live from Fontainebleau Las Vegas, with host Jennifer Lopez on Memorial Day, Monday, May 26. Promising to be a night of unforgettable performances, including from Lopez herself, the 51st AMAs will air live coast to coast at 5PM on the CBS Television Network, and stream on Paramount+ in the U.S. Kendrick Lamar is this year’s top nominee with ten nods, followed closely by Post Malone, Billie Eilish, Chappell Roan, and Shaboozey.

Jason Corpuz at Collins

Catch a special musical performance from Jason Corpuz to accompany a refreshing cocktail at Collins, recognized by Esquire as one of the Best Bars in America 2024.  Jason Corpuz, a Las Vegas native, is an accomplished pianist and keyboardist, serving as the Director of Piano Studies at the Las Vegas Academy of the Arts. He holds a Bachelor's degree in Music from UNLV, where he studied under Dave Loeb and Timothy Hoft. As a member of the award-winning hip-hop band 'The Lique,' Corpuz has performed at major festivals like Life is Beautiful and Joshua Tree Music Festival. His versatility shines through his contributions to shows such as PostModern Jukebox, The Rat Pack is Back!, Vegas! The Show!, and Zombie Burlesque. Jason's dynamic career continues to inspire and shape the musical landscape. Live music lineup and start time subject to change.
